Is anarchism even possible? by jujumanthebest in Anarchism

[–]Hessian14 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Anarchism is not possible at scale. This isnt because people think its "chaotic" or anything. Its because things like electricity, infrastructure, or logistics are not achievable at a global scale in the absence of either market forces or a central organization. And if anarchism isnt a global political system then you also will require national defense which is, once again, impossible in the absence of some kind of centralized organization

The fact of the matter is that for humanity to have things like "electricity" or "industry" or "high speed rail" or "mangoes outside of the tropics" then you will need someone to organize and maintain the common resources necessary to support those activities. Otherwise, good luck convincing the people of the Earth to turn back the clock 200 years and return to small-scale agricultural practices. Which, by the way, would be most likely insufficiently able to feed the population of the world that has been allowed to grow thanks to the innovations of industrial agriculture over the last ~150 years

Thats not even to mention how Anarchism is unable to effectively deal with people who refuse to participate in it, or people with antisocial behaviors. Remember, your cop mods can ban me from the subreddit but its not so easy to ban someone from the commune

"Indulgence for the royalists, cry certain men, mercy for the villains! No! mercy for the innocent, mercy for the weak, mercy for the unfortunate, mercy for humanity." Maximilien Robespierre by [deleted] in socialism

[–]Hessian14 4 points5 points  (0 children)

This is all pre-supposing that nobility were the primary targets of the terror which just isnt true. Most of the victims of the terror were peasant rebels, petty criminals or those caught violating the general maximum. Some form of terror was probably necessary but I can't agree with the idea that one megalomaniac gets to decide who is and isnt "virtuous" without anything resembling a fair trial. Robespierre killed jacobinism by killing anyone who opposed him personally
